UK developer Zombie Cow Studios has decided to cancel the Xbox 360 version of their in-development sexual education game, Privates, after being told by Microsoft that it would not pass its censors.

"The guys at Xbox have been amazing," said Dan Marshall of Zombie Cow Studios. "They've been really supportive and helpful throughout, but ultimately have advised that the game wouldn't pass the Indie Games Peer Review process, purely due to its inherently sexual nature."

"It's a shame, but it's something we'd always pretty much assumed would happen."

In Privates the player explores human internal organs, battling anthropomorphised sexually-transmitted diseases and encountering visual depictions of genitalia. The PC version of the game is readily available for free download at its official site.
